Giants' Deandre Baker, Seahawks' Quinton Dunbar face arrest warrants in Florida armed robbery, police say

New York Giants cornerback Deandre Baker and Quinton Dunbar of the Seattle Seahawks have warrants out for their arrests Thursday after police alleged they stole thousands of dollars in cash and valuables from a Florida party.

According to police, the two men were partying in Miramar when an argument broke out and Baker took out a semi-automatic firearm. Police also said that the men began to steal watches and other valuables from party guests, and Baker reportedly told a third man -- who was wearing a red mask -- to shoot at someone who had just arrived at the party.

Baker and Dunbar allegedly stole more than $7,000 in cash -- along with several valuable watches including an $18,000 Rolex watch, a $25,000 Hublot, and an Audemars Piguet timepiece, according to police.

According to the police, some people at the party believed it was a planned robbery because when they were done taking valuables, there were three getaway cars strategically positioned to "expedite an immediate departure."
